M2 macrophage accumulation contributes to pulmonary fibrosis, vascular dilatation, and hypoxemia in rat hepatopulmonary syndrome.
Journal of cellular physiology - 1 Nov 2021
Chen Bing, Yang Yong, Yang Congwen, Duan Jiaxiang, Chen Lin, Lu Kaizhi, Yi Bin, Chen Yang, Xu Duo, Huang He
Abstract excerpt
Hepatopulmonary syndrome (HPS) markedly increases the mortality of patients. However, its pathogenesis remains incompletely understood. Rat HPS develops in common bile duct ligation (CBDL)-induced, but not thioacetamide (TAA)-induced cirrhosis. We investigated the mechanisms of HPS by comparing these two models.
